The Evolution of Car Keys1. Traditional Keys:
In the early days of automotive history, car keys were basic metal cut keys, utilized solely to mechanically unlock doors and begin the vehicle. These traditional keys were simple to duplicate however didn't offer much in terms of security.
2. Transponder Keys:
Introduced in the mid-1990s, transponder keys transformed automotive security. Embedded with a microchip, these keys send a special signal to the car's ignition system. Vehicles will just start if they recognize the correct signal, adding a layer of security versus theft.
3. Remote Key Fobs:
Remote key fobs enable keyless entry, making it practical for users to access their vehicles with the touch of a button. These fobs generally also control car alarms, providing extra safety functions.
4. Smart Keys and Keyless Ignition:
The newest in automotive key innovation, clever keys or proximity keys allow users to begin and stop the vehicle with a push-button ignition system. They make it possible for the vehicle to recognize when the key neighbors, providing exceptional convenience and security.
The Role of a Car Locksmith
Car locksmith professionals are extremely experienced experts who focus on a series of services. Here are a few of their main obligations:
Key Replacement and Duplication:
Whether due to loss, theft, or damage, changing car keys is one of the most common jobs carried out by locksmith professionals. With their know-how, they can duplicate and replace traditional, transponder, and even some clever keys.
Lockout Services:
Being locked out of a vehicle is a typical issue faced by many motorists. Locksmiths leverage specialized tools and methods to safely open car doors without triggering any damage.
Ignition Repair and Replacement:
Issues with a car's ignition system can prevent a vehicle from starting. Locksmiths examine these problems and can repair or replace ignitions as needed.
Programming Transponder Keys:
Given the complexity related to transponder keys, locksmith professionals often assist with programming them to interact with a vehicle's ignition system.
Advanced Security System Installation:
Modern automobiles frequently come equipped with advanced security systems. Car locksmith professionals use setup and upkeep services for these advanced systems to guarantee they operate properly.
The Technology Behind Lock and Key Security
Improvements in technology have changed how locksmith professionals work. Here's a look into some of the key innovations utilized today:
Laser Key Cutting: Laser cutting devices are used for high precision, ensuring keys fit completely into their respective locks.
OBD-II Programming Tools: On-Board Diagnostics (OBD) tools help locksmiths in accessing a car's computer system to program keys, especially for more recent designs.
Key Code Retrieval: Modern locksmith professionals can retrieve special car key codes from makers, enabling precise duplication and programming.
FAQs About Car Key and Locksmith Services
What should I do if I lose my car keys?
Contact an expert locksmith who can replace your keys. Ensure to provide proof of ownership for the vehicle.
Can a locksmith make a key for a car without the original?
Yes, many locksmiths can develop a key utilizing the vehicle's ignition lock or g28carkeys.co.uk by recovering the key code.
How long does it take to replace a car key?
The time can differ depending upon the key type and the locksmith's schedule, with conventional keys taking less time compared to transponder and clever keys.
Is it less expensive to go to a locksmith or a dealership for key replacement?
Usually, locksmith professionals use more cost-efficient options compared to dealerships for key replacement services.
Can locksmiths program all kinds of car keys?
